Is Athens expensive to visit compared to Norwich?
If you compare transportation prices, the taxi ride in Athens costs an average of 3.44 GBP, 4% cheaper than Norwich, with a fare of 3.60 GBP,
while train tickets costs 63% less in Athens: 1.03 GBP against 2.75 GBP in Norwich.
If you compare the price of a lunch meal, however, you can find it from 12.88 GBP in Athens, 14% less than the 15.00 GBP in Norwich.
The price of the coffee is around 7% cheaper in Athens, with an average of 2.93 GBP, while in Norwich the coffee costs 3.14 GBP.

How is the weather in Athens compared to Norwich?
While in Norwich the temperatures can reach an average of 27.81 ºC in summer, with precipitation levels up to 6.0 mm ,Athens's temperatures can go up to 35.31 ºC during the hot season, with 5.3 mm average of rain rate . In winter, however, weather indicators show around 2.15 ºC in Athens, compared to the -2.12 ºC average degrees reported in Norwich. During the winter period, Norwich can register 3.0 mm precipitation, while Athens have an average of 9.0 mm rain level.
